ADATA XPG Introduces the LANCER DDR5-5600 with AMD EXPO Support.

by Hilbert Hagedoorn on: 08/31/2022 08:43 AM | source: | 0 comment(s)
ADATA XPG Introduces the LANCER DDR5-5600 with AMD EXPO Support.

XPG LANCER 5600 DDR5 is capable of delivering performance of up to 5600 MT/s and comes in variants with or without RGB lighting. All ADATA's and XPG's full lineup of DDR5 memory modules are compatible with AMD's latest platforms, ensuring optimal stability and performance.

XPG, a fast-growing provider of systems, components, and peripherals for Gamers, Esports Pros, and Tech Enthusiasts, today announces announced the launch of the new XPG LANCER 5600 DDR5 memory module, its first DDR5 to support AMD EXPO (Extended Profiles for Overclocking); What's more, all ADATA's and XPG's full lineup of DDR5 memory modules are compatible with AMD's latest platforms, ensuring optimal stability and performance.

XPG LANCER DDR5-5600 is capable of delivering performance of up to 5600 MT/s and comes in variants with or without RGB lighting. They also come with two heat sink color options to choose from to meet different preferences, including Midnight Black and Snow White. As AMD Ryzen 7000 series processors have been announced, XPG took the initiative to launch the XPG LANCER DDR5-5600 to allow gamers who are still on the sidelines to upgrade to DDR5 and enjoy the benefits of AMD EXPO for easy overclocking. XPG's full range of DDR5 memory models, including CASTER, LANCER, and HUNTER will all support AMD EXPO and be available globally in October.

ADATA and XPG DDR5 Memory are Compatible with the Latest AMD Platforms
In addition to the XPG LANCER DDR5 5600, ADATA has also taken the opportunity to launch the ADATA DDR5 5600 U-DIMM memory module, which is also compatible with the latest AMD platforms. It is designed to provide avid creators and other users with high computing efficiency and stable performance. Both the XPG LANCER DDR5 5600 and ADATA DDR5 5600 U-DIMM memory are available in capacities of up to 16 GB and come in single and double channel options. What's more, ADATA and XPG memory modules come backed by limited lifetime warranties for added peace of mind. The ADATA DDR5 5600 U-DIMM memory module is now available, while LANCER RGB and LANCER 5600 are expected to be available globally in mid-September.
